Not seeing ArcGIS Portal Feature Service in list of services

I'm trying to write to an ArcGIS Portal Feature Service but I don't see it in the list of available services when setting up the writer. I don't own the layer but it is shared with the entire organization allowing write capabilities to all. It doesn't belong to any groups. Strangely, I can see layers in groups to which I don't even belong. I am connecting using a web connection that uses OAuth. Am I missing something? Bug? I'm using FME Desktop 2020.1.2.1 (Build 20624 WIN64).

Best answer by debbiatsafe

Hi @aaron​ 

This seems similar to the known issue reported in 2020.2 for ArcGIS Online/Portal Writer: Can not select existing feature service shared with a group (see https://community.safe.com/s/article/workarounds-to-known-issues-in-fme-2020x for details).

Are you able to try 2021.0 or the layer id workaround?
